What affects the price

Several things change the final bill when you replace a roof. The total area of your home is the biggest factor, followed by the specific materials you choose, like asphalt shingles versus metal or tile. We also look at the pitch or slope of your roof and how many layers of old material need to be pulled off before we start. If there is hidden wood rot or damaged decking underneath, that adds to the labor and supplies required.

What is RV roof sealant and when is it used?

RV roof sealant is a specialized product designed to seal seams, vents, and cracks on recreational vehicle roofs. It's typically a flexible, waterproof adhesive. It is not generally used for residential home roofing. For home roofs, professionals use specific sealants and flashing techniques tailored to the roofing material and structure. What are polycarbonate roof panels and their uses?

Polycarbonate roof panels are strong, lightweight, and transparent or translucent plastic sheets. They are often used for applications like patio covers, greenhouses, skylights, or awnings where light transmission is desired. They offer good impact resistance.
